FCC ID: T8N7405JV FCC Part 15 Certification Gentlemen, Pursuant to 47 CFR 0.457(d)(1)(ii) and 0.459 we hereby requests permanent confidentiality of the following documents for the subject application: Exhibit Type Description ☒ Schematics All circuitry of devices and component values ☒ Block Diagrams Details of device showing the frequency of all oscillators ☒ Operational Description Description of the circuit functions Note: Exhibit types that are commonly held confidential are: (1) Schematics, (2) Block Diagrams, (3) Bill Of Materials, (4) Operational Descriptions. Any exhibit NOT granted confidentiality is viewable on the FCC website as soon as a grant is issued. These documents contain detailed system and equipment description and related information about the product which we considers to be proprietary, confidential and a custom design and otherwise would not release to the general public. Since the design is a basis from which future technological products will evolve, we consider that this information would be of benefit to its competitors and that the disclosure of the information in these documents would give competitors an unfair advantage in the market. MPE Calculation FCC ID: __T8N7405JV__ RF Exposure Requirements: 47CFR§1.1307(b) RF Radiation Exposure Limits: 47CFR§1.1310 RF Radiation Exposure Guidelines: 47CFR§2.1091 EUT Frequency Band: 2412 – 2462MHz Limits for General Population/Uncontrolled Exposure in the band of: 1500 – 100000MHz Power Density Limit: 1.0mW/cm 2 ; Equation: S=PG/4PiR 2 Where, S=Power Density P=Power Input to Antenna G=Antenna Gain R=distance to the center of radiated antenna For 802.11b-Low Channel (2412MHz): Power=16.13dBm, Antenna Gain=2.5dBi, Prediction distance 20cm S=(41.02*1.78)/(4*3.14*202)=0.0145 mW/cm2 For 802.11g-Low Channel (2412MHz): Power=14.32dBm, Antenna Gain=2.5dBi, Prediction distance 20cm S=(27.04*1.78)/(4*3.14*202)=0.0096 mW/cm2 Result The above result had shown that device complied with 1.0mW/cm 2 Power density requirement for distance of 20 cm.
